ENGLISH
SAFETY
To prevent accidents, read through the following items
before starting work, and always regard safety when
working. It is your responsibility to ensure your safety on
the job.
1. Preparations
(1) Select a work site which is level, sufficiently
spacious and not in the vicinity of dangerous
objects.
(2) Avoid poorly ventilated rooms. Asphyxiation from
exhaust fumes is always a possibility that
accompanies running engine.
(3) Working clothes which may be pinched or caught
in the equipment must not be worn. Loose
clothing can cause serious injury or death.
(4) Always wear a mask and protective goggles
during work when dust or flying debris is thrown
about.
2. Assembly and adjustments
(1) Before assembling equipment, read the assembly
instructions for the product to become familiar
with the equipment and procedures.
(2) Use only adequate and required equipment, tools
and instruments (torque wrench or battery
hydrometer).
(3) Set the parking brake and place blocks in front of
wheels (when they're contacting the ground) to
prevent machine movement.
(4) Lower the attachment or implement to the ground
before assembling or adjusting equipment.
(5) Before working under suspended or raised
equipment, support the equipment or attachment
to prevent the machine from falling or moving out
of place.
(6) Keep fire from cigarettes, matches or other
ignition sources away from fuel, oil, antifreeze and
other flammable materials.
3. After assembly check
(1) Once the equipment is fully assembled, select a
safe place for a test run. Prevent onlookers from
approaching the equipment.
To avoid serious injury or death:
A Do not start engine or operate levers from
anywhere other than the seat.
To avoid serious injury or death:
A Do not bypass-start the equipment. Short
circuiting the starter terminal runs the risk that
the equipment will start operating or moving
unexpectedly.

Kubota G23 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Engine Power23 HP
TransmissionHydrostatic
Cutting Width48 inches
Fuel TypeDiesel
Drive2WD
Number of Blades3
Engine TypeDiesel
Fuel Capacity6.3 gallons
